Transaction 268932149a423a1d32a3a84cc64a16540c3e301d013c2f18509fa1d8c93851b7
1 Input
1 Output
-
268932149a423a1d32a3a84cc64a16540c3e301d013c2f18509fa1d8c93851b7:0
- value
- 1901509
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a094417d7a2afb65ea798cc4fb9b75073274d32b OP_EQUAL
- address
- 3GL5eEPWEqSBfAHZf4Wknfq1kfMhtpbZVU